Grant Williams admits to ‘immature act’ in opposition to Tatum this season

Grant Williams appears to have mended fences with Jayson Tatum. Barry Chin/Globe Employees

Grant Williams was a reliable participant off the bench for the Celtics for 4 seasons from 2019-23 — forming a detailed bond with Jayson Tatum over his profitable tenure in Boston.

However Williams almost burned a number of bridges with Tatum and the Celtics in November after delivering an affordable shot in opposition to Boston’s prime participant. 

Wiliams — who now performs for the Charlotte Hornets — drew the ire of the Celtics in Boston’s 124-109 win on Nov. 1 after Williams delivered a blindside hit on Tatum that dropped the celebrity ahead to the courtroom. 

Williams was assessed a flagrant 2 foul on the play and was later ejected. Earlier than leaving the courtroom, Williams exchanged phrases with former teammate Jaylen Brown, who known as out Williams throughout his postgame press convention.

“I don’t know what that was about. I feel that spoke for itself,” Brown stated of Williams’ hit on Tatum. “That wasn’t a basketball play. Grant is aware of higher than that. … There’s no place within the sport for that. I assumed JT and Grant had been buddies. I suppose not.

“It was for certain intentional,” Brown added. “What are we speaking about? Did y’all see the identical play?  He hit him prefer it was a soccer play, Ray Lewis coming throughout the center or one thing.”

After the incident, Williams even acknowledged to NBC Sports activities Boston’s Kayla Burton that he may be persona non grata together with his former Celtics teammates after the hit. 

“I’d assume most of these guys gained’t be coming over for dinner tonight,” Williams informed Burton. “… I had wings and stuff ready, so it’s form of humorous that the sport ended that approach. However I’ll see them tomorrow; we’ll compete once more.”

Months after that play, Williams acknowledged to CLNS Media’s Bobby Manning that he’s on good phrases with Tatum — whereas additionally acknowledging that delivering that open-court hit was a poor determination. 

“Me and J.T. are cool. That’s my dawg, endlessly,” Williams informed Manning. “It doesn’t matter what occurs in our life, I’m gonna have his again and I consider he’s gonna have mine as effectively. I made an immature act. When that occurred, I mirrored on it and on the time, I feel I form of brushed it off. 

“It’s useful that the harm gave me a perspective, too. It’s similar to ensuring you’re not solely doing issues the appropriate approach, but additionally competing and stuff like that and recklessness. So I used to be in a position to have that dialog and that’s being two mature males, that’s a man that will do something for me and I really feel like I’d do something for him as effectively.”

It’s been a tough season for Williams — who was dominated out for the rest of the 2024-25 season after struggling a torn ACL on Nov. 23. However Williams appears to have smoothed over tensions with Tatum and the Celtics, as he was noticed chatting with Tatum after Boston’s regular-season finale victory over Charlotte on Sunday. 

“(Tatum) will all the time be household,” Williams informed Manning. “I informed his mother, you gotta curse me out quickly. I don’t know when it’s gonna occur, however she has to.”
